Bullying Prevention

Bullying is:

Being mean to others, on purpose, to hurt them or their feelings

 

Bullying Behaviour:

Is intended to hurt, is repeated and involves unequal power and control

 

 

Tips for Parents:

  • Review the definition of bullying with your children (see the school policy document for more detail on the definition)
  • Talk with younger children about inside and outside hurts
  • Talk with older children about intimidation, gossip, rumours and cyber bullying
  • Encourage children to share their feelings about bullying behaviours that they have experienced, witnessed or engaged in
